Step 1: Remove the screen bezel
What
you have to do is shut down the laptop, disconnect the power supply, and then remove the battery from the laptop. Now
carefully examine the bezel around the screen in order to access the screws
that hold the LCD panel in place. What keeps the bezel in place is several
rubber cushions and hidden screws. First of all, you’ve to remove these screws
and the cushions that are underneath.
Step2: Remove the wrecked LCD panel
The screws
that secure the LCD, you’ve to take them out with the help of a screwdriver. Once
you’ve removed the screws successfully, after that rest the laptop display
front-side-down on the case and next disconnect its cable. If your laptop is of
the old generation and it was produced before 2010, then it probably has the
LCD with fluorescent backlights, and it will have two cables. These days the
more advanced and sophisticated laptops have one cable. Now, look for the
manufacturer’s label and make a note of the model number. By using this
information, you will be able to buy an exact fit for your broken screen.
Step 3: Install the new LCD panel
Once
you’ve purchased a flawless new LCD screen for your broken laptop, then it’s
time for installing it. Firstly, check whether the dimensions, mounting
brackets, and connector match the old one. If they do, then you’re ready to install
the screen. Position the panel in the lid and connect the new panel to the
cable and now secure them properly using the appropriate screws.
Step 4: Try
and Test the new LCD Panel multiple times and reinstall the bezel It’s always great to primarily test
the new panel before reattaching the bezel. Reconnect the battery back and now
power the cable and turn the machine on and if the displays work, then reattach
the bezel. Once you’re done checking it whether it is working or not. If it’s
working, secure the LED display with screws and cover with the rubber caps or
plastic.
